Transaction c86ae773b21c1a4c3fca29d92f8ef004bcef765c78aa990b66a72ac4d86933b8
1 Input
1 Output
-
c86ae773b21c1a4c3fca29d92f8ef004bcef765c78aa990b66a72ac4d86933b8:0
- value
- 19295680
- script pubkey
- OP_0 OP_PUSHBYTES_20 02d66494d2a03963e942fc5efd9dc166717fcda8
- address
- bc1qqttxf9xj5quk862zl300m8wpvechlndgrh679c